Abstract

This thesis explores the clinical characteristics of osteoarthritis associated with undifferentiated connective tissue dysplasia (UCTD). UCTD is an inherited disorder marked by primary abnormalities in collagen structure, leading to weakened connective tissues, increased joint hypermobility, and early-onset degenerative skeletal changes. The paper highlights key features of osteoarthritis developing on the background of UCTD, including its early manifestation, polyarticular involvement, predominance in females, and accelerated progression. Additionally, diagnostic challenges and current therapeutic approaches are reviewed to emphasize the importance of timely recognition and individualized management in this patient population.ย
